JavaScript এর কার্যকরী সরঞ্জাম এবং সম্পদ সুপারিশ

2/20/2026
4 min read

JavaScript এর কার্যকরী সরঞ্জাম এবং সম্পদ সুপারিশ

আধুনিক ওয়েব উন্নয়নে, JavaScript একটি অপরিহার্য সরঞ্জাম। ডায়নামিক ব্যবহারকারী ইন্টারফেস তৈরি করা হোক বা ব্যাকএন্ড ডেভেলপমেন্ট, JavaScript তার শক্তিশালী প্রয়োগযোগ্যতা প্রদর্শন করেছে। প্রযুক্তির ক্রমাগত উন্নতির সাথে সাথে, আরও বেশি সরঞ্জাম এবং সম্পদ আবির্ভূত হয়েছে, যা ডেভেলপারদের JavaScript আরও কার্যকরভাবে ব্যবহার করতে সাহায্য করতে পারে। এই নিবন্ধে কিছু কার্যকরী সরঞ্জাম এবং শেখার সম্পদ সুপারিশ করা হবে, যা JavaScript ডেভেলপারদের দক্ষতা এবং উৎপাদনশীলতা বাড়াতে সহায়তা করবে।

1. মৌলিক জ্ঞানের জন্য সেরা ওয়েবসাইট

JavaScript শেখার আগে, সম্পর্কিত মৌলিক জ্ঞান বোঝা খুবই গুরুত্বপূর্ণ। নিচে কিছু সুপারিশকৃত শেখার ওয়েবসাইট দেওয়া হল:

  • MDN Web Docs

    • Mozilla ডেভেলপার নেটওয়ার্ক বিস্তারিত JavaScript ডকুমেন্টেশন প্রদান করে, যা সিনট্যাক্স, APIs এবং সেরা অনুশীলনগুলি অন্তর্ভুক্ত করে।
  • W3Schools

    • W3Schools একটি জনপ্রিয় শেখার প্ল্যাটফর্ম, যা ইন্টারেক্টিভ JavaScript টিউটোরিয়াল এবং উদাহরণ প্রদান করে, যা নতুনদের জন্য উপযুক্ত।
  • Codecademy

    • Codecademy একটি কাঠামোবদ্ধ JavaScript শেখার কোর্স প্রদান করে, যা শূন্য ভিত্তির শিক্ষার্থীদের জন্য খুবই উপযুক্ত।

2. JavaScript ডেভেলপমেন্ট সরঞ্জাম সুপারিশ

কার্যকরী ডেভেলপমেন্ট সরঞ্জাম আমাদের কোডিং দক্ষতা ব্যাপকভাবে বাড়িয়ে দিতে পারে। নিচে কিছু খুব কার্যকরী JavaScript ডেভেলপমেন্ট সরঞ্জাম দেওয়া হল:

2.1 কোড সম্পাদক

  • Visual Studio Code (VS Code)
    • বিনামূল্যে, ওপেন সোর্স কোড সম্পাদক, যা বিভিন্ন প্রোগ্রামিং ভাষা সমর্থন করে এবং বিশাল এক্সটেনশন প্লাগইন ইকোসিস্টেম রয়েছে।
    • সুপারিশকৃত প্লাগইন:
      • ESLint:JavaScript কোডের গুণমানের জন্য রিয়েল-টাইম চেক।
      • Prettier:স্বয়ংক্রিয়ভাবে কোড ফরম্যাট করে।

2.2 সংস্করণ নিয়ন্ত্রণ

  • Git & GitHub
    • Git একটি শক্তিশালী সংস্করণ নিয়ন্ত্রণ ব্যবস্থা, যা কোড সংস্করণ কার্যকরভাবে পরিচালনা করতে পারে। GitHub হল Git প্রকল্পের হোস্টিং প্ল্যাটফর্ম।
    • Git এর মৌলিক কমান্ডগুলি যেমন git clone, git commit, git push ইত্যাদি ব্যবহার করতে শিখলে সহযোগিতা আরও কার্যকরী হয়ে উঠবে।

2.3 প্যাকেজ ম্যানেজমেন্ট টুল

  • npm (Node Package Manager)
    • JavaScript এর অফিসিয়াল প্যাকেজ ম্যানেজার, যা আপনাকে প্রকল্পের নির্ভরতা প্যাকেজগুলি ডাউনলোড, আপডেট এবং পরিচালনা করতে সাহায্য করে।
    • লাইব্রেরি ইনস্টল করতে npm install কমান্ড ব্যবহার করুন, যেমন express ফ্রেমওয়ার্ক ইনস্টল করতে, চালান:
      npm install express
      

3. ফ্রন্টএন্ড ফ্রেমওয়ার্কের নির্বাচন

JavaScript এর ক্ষেত্রে, ফ্রন্টএন্ড ফ্রেমওয়ার্কগুলি ডেভেলপারদের জটিল ব্যবহারকারী ইন্টারফেস দ্রুত তৈরি করতে সাহায্য করে। কয়েকটি প্রধান ফ্রেমওয়ার্ক হল:

3.1 React

  • Facebook দ্বারা সমর্থিত একটি লাইব্রেরি, যা ব্যবহারকারী ইন্টারফেস তৈরি করতে মনোনিবেশ করে।
  • শর্তাধীন রেন্ডারিং এবং উপাদান ভিত্তিক বৈশিষ্ট্যগুলি জটিল UI উন্নয়নকে সহজ করে তোলে।
  • সুপারিশকৃত সম্পদ:

3.2 Vue.js

  • একটি প্রগতিশীল JavaScript ফ্রেমওয়ার্ক, যা একক পৃষ্ঠা অ্যাপ্লিকেশন তৈরি করতে উপযুক্ত।
  • শেখা সহজ, এবং প্রচুর সম্প্রদায়ের সম্পদ রয়েছে।
  • সুপারিশকৃত সম্পদ:

3.3 Angular

  • Google দ্বারা সমর্থিত একটি ফ্রেমওয়ার্ক, যা জটিল এন্টারপ্রাইজ-স্তরের অ্যাপ্লিকেশন তৈরি করতে উপযুক্ত।
  • শেখার গতি তুলনামূলকভাবে খাড়া, তবে অনেকগুলি আউট-অফ-দ্য-বক্স ফিচার প্রদান করে।
  • সুপারিশকৃত সম্পদ:

4. শেখার সম্প্রদায় এবং যোগাযোগের প্ল্যাটফর্ম

একটি শেখার সম্প্রদায়ে যোগদান করলে আরও বেশি সাহায্য এবং যোগাযোগ পাওয়া যায়। নিচে কিছু সুপারিশকৃত প্ল্যাটফর্ম দেওয়া হল:

  • Stack Overflow

    • একটি প্রোগ্রামারদের জন্য প্রশ্নোত্তর ওয়েবসাইট, যেখানে আপনি JavaScript সম্পর্কিত প্রশ্ন জিজ্ঞাসা বা উত্তর দিতে পারেন।
  • Reddit

    • JavaScript সম্পর্কিত একটি ফোরাম, যেখানে অনেক ডেভেলপার অভিজ্ঞতা শেয়ার এবং সর্বশেষ প্রযুক্তি নিয়ে আলোচনা করে।
  • Dev.to

    • একটি ডেভেলপার সম্প্রদায়, প্রযুক্তিগত নিবন্ধ এবং কার্যকরী অভিজ্ঞতা শেয়ার করে, যা নতুনদের শেখার এবং যোগাযোগের জন্য খুবই উপযুক্ত।

5. অনুশীলন প্রকল্প এবং অনুশীলন প্ল্যাটফর্ম

JavaScript শেখার সবচেয়ে কার্যকরী উপায়গুলির মধ্যে একটি হল হাতে-কলমে অনুশীলন করা। নিচে কিছু খুব কার্যকরী অনুশীলন প্রকল্প এবং অনুশীলন প্ল্যাটফর্ম দেওয়া হল:

  • freeCodeCamp

    • বিনামূল্যে কোডিং কোর্স এবং অনুশীলন প্রকল্প প্রদান করে, বাস্তব প্রকল্প সম্পন্ন করে আপনার দক্ষতা উন্নত করতে।
  • Codewars

    • একটি কোডিং চ্যালেঞ্জ প্ল্যাটফর্ম, সমস্যা সমাধানের মাধ্যমে প্রোগ্রামিং দক্ষতা উন্নত করতে, JavaScript ভাষা সমর্থন করে।
  • LeetCode

    • প্রধানত অ্যালগরিদম এবং ডেটা স্ট্রাকচারের অনুশীলনের জন্য, যারা কোডিং দক্ষতা বাড়াতে চান তাদের জন্য উপযুক্ত।

সমাপ্তি

JavaScript একটি ক্রমবর্ধমান ভাষা, এটি আয়ত্ত করা আপনার ডেভেলপমেন্ট দক্ষতা বাড়াতে পারে এবং আপনার পেশাগত উন্নয়নের জন্য আরও সুযোগ খুলে দিতে পারে। উপরের সুপারিশকৃত সরঞ্জাম এবং সম্পদগুলির মাধ্যমে, আমি বিশ্বাস করি আপনি JavaScript আরও কার্যকরভাবে শিখতে এবং প্রয়োগ করতে পারবেন। মনে রাখবেন, অনুশীলনই সত্যিকারের জ্ঞান আনে, বেশি বেশি কোড লিখুন, যাতে এই দ্রুত পরিবর্তনশীল প্রযুক্তির জগতে আপনি অপ্রতিরোধ্য থাকতে পারেন!

Published in Technology

You Might Also Like

কিভাবে ক্লাউড কম্পিউটিং প্রযুক্তি ব্যবহার করবেন: আপনার প্রথম ক্লাউড অবকাঠামো নির্মাণের সম্পূর্ণ গাইডTechnology

কিভাবে ক্লাউড কম্পিউটিং প্রযুক্তি ব্যবহার করবেন: আপনার প্রথম ক্লাউড অবকাঠামো নির্মাণের সম্পূর্ণ গাইড

[[HTMLPLACEHOLDER0]] [[HTMLPLACEHOLDER1]] [[HTMLPLACEHOLDER2]] [[HTMLPLACEHOLDER3]] [[HTMLPLACEHOLDER4]] [[HTMLPLACEHOLD...

সতর্কতা! Claude Code এর জনক স্পষ্ট বললেন: ১ মাস পর Plan Mode ব্যবহার না করলে সফটওয়্যার ইঞ্জিনিয়ারের উপাধি বিলীন হয়ে যাবেTechnology

সতর্কতা! Claude Code এর জনক স্পষ্ট বললেন: ১ মাস পর Plan Mode ব্যবহার না করলে সফটওয়্যার ইঞ্জিনিয়ারের উপাধি বিলীন হয়ে যাবে

সতর্কতা! Claude Code এর জনক স্পষ্ট বললেন: ১ মাস পর Plan Mode ব্যবহার না করলে সফটওয়্যার ইঞ্জিনিয়ারের উপাধি বিলীন হয়ে য...

2026 সালের শীর্ষ 10 গভীর শিক্ষার সম্পদ সুপারিশTechnology

2026 সালের শীর্ষ 10 গভীর শিক্ষার সম্পদ সুপারিশ

2026 সালের শীর্ষ 10 গভীর শিক্ষার সম্পদ সুপারিশ গভীর শিক্ষার বিভিন্ন ক্ষেত্রে দ্রুত উন্নতির সাথে সাথে, আরও বেশি শেখার সম্...

2026 সালের শীর্ষ 10 AI এজেন্ট: মূল বিক্রয় পয়েন্ট বিশ্লেষণTechnology

2026 সালের শীর্ষ 10 AI এজেন্ট: মূল বিক্রয় পয়েন্ট বিশ্লেষণ

2026 সালের শীর্ষ 10 AI এজেন্ট: মূল বিক্রয় পয়েন্ট বিশ্লেষণ ভূমিকা কৃত্রিম বুদ্ধিমত্তার দ্রুত উন্নতির সাথে, AI এজেন্ট (A...

2026 সালের শীর্ষ 10 AI টুলের সুপারিশ: কৃত্রিম বুদ্ধিমত্তার প্রকৃত সম্ভাবনা মুক্ত করুনTechnology

2026 সালের শীর্ষ 10 AI টুলের সুপারিশ: কৃত্রিম বুদ্ধিমত্তার প্রকৃত সম্ভাবনা মুক্ত করুন

2026 সালের শীর্ষ 10 AI টুলের সুপারিশ: কৃত্রিম বুদ্ধিমত্তার প্রকৃত সম্ভাবনা মুক্ত করুন বর্তমান প্রযুক্তির দ্রুত উন্নয়নের...

2026 সালের শীর্ষ 10 AWS টুল এবং সম্পদ সুপারিশTechnology

2026 সালের শীর্ষ 10 AWS টুল এবং সম্পদ সুপারিশ

2026 সালের শীর্ষ 10 AWS টুল এবং সম্পদ সুপারিশ দ্রুত বিকাশমান ক্লাউড কম্পিউটিং ক্ষেত্রে, অ্যামাজন ওয়েব সার্ভিসেস (AWS) স...